A Harrisonburg man will spend 13 years in prison for causing a crash that killed a seven-year-old boy nearly a year ago.
According to online records, Tony Nolasco was actually sentenced to 20 years in prison during a hearing Friday in Rockingham County Circuit Court. However, seven of those years were suspended.
The 42-year-old Nolasco pleaded guilty back in March to D-U-I manslaughter in connection with the fatal crash that occurred on August 15th of last year.
The crash, which happened on Stone Spring Road, killed one passenger and sent three others to the hospital.
